Ara : Patients at the Ara Sadar Hospital are a harried lot as all the doctors abstained from duty on November 21, 2018, in protest against thrashing of three doctors of Sadar Hospital, Ara, on November 20, 2018, by security guards allegedly at the behest of Bhojpur District Magistrate Sanjeev Kumar. As a result Out Patient Department (OPD) and emergency services at the hospital remained paralysed and the patients were forced to go to private clinics though the Bhojpur district administration had deputed doctors from Ayush department. The Ayush doctors are referring the patients to Patna Medical College and Hospital frequently.
On November 21, 2018, a five- member team of BHSA from Patna led by Dr Ranveer Kumar had a meeting with the doctors and the members of IMA, Ara branch, at the Sadar Hospital, and they decided to continue their strike and demanded immediate transfer of Bhojpur DM. It was also decided that all the Primary Health Centres, Referral Hospitals, Additional Primary Health Centres, Ara Sadar Hospital, and all the private clinics will remain close on November 22 against highhandedness of Bhojpur DM.
Due to unified stand of doctors, Bhojpur DM Sanjeev Kumar along with all the senior officials of the district reached Ara Sadar Hospital at about 12 noon and tried to have a meeting with the doctors to resolve the issue but not a single doctors except the Civil Surgeon Dr Jagdish Singh and Superintendent, Sadar Hospital, Dr Satish Kumar Sinha, talked to him. Finally, the DM said that he would try to have a talk with the doctors in the evening and added that alternate arrangements would be made in the interest of patients. The DM said video conference system would continue as it is in the interest of patients.
Bhojpur DM Sanjeev Kumar, with a view to streamlining health service at Sadar Hospital, Ara, and also to ensuring presence of doctors on time at the hospital, held meeting with the doctors of the hospital through video conference on November 20, 2018, evening, to direct them to mark their attendance through biometric system and to confirm their presence in the hospital. Dr T A Ansari was on emergency duty and so he could not attend the video conference of the DM that infuriated him. The DM allegedly sent his two body guards to the Sadar Hospital for the custody of Dr T A Ansari.
The body guards caught Dr T A Ansari by arms and took him to the residence of the DM. Hearing the news of his custody, President, Bihar Health Service Association (BHSA), Bhojpur, Dr Naresh Prasad, and Secretary, BHSA, Dr Arun reached there and queried about the incident. But, the guards thrashed them too.
The order of DM to mark attendance through biometric system and confirm their presence through the video conference had already angered the doctors and after the thrashing of three doctors, they boycotted their work including emergency duty and went on strike. BHSA and the Indian Medical Association (IMA), Ara branch, on November 20 late evening resolved to paralyse health services till November 22, 2018.
Dr Rita, an Ayush doctor, said that patients have no faith in their treatment and they prefer to go to private doctors.
